引言
在当今的软件开发领域,代码质量是衡量一个项目成功与否的关键因素之一。良好的代码风格不仅能够提升个人编程效率,还能促进团队协作,减少沟通成本,提高项目的可维护性和可读性。本文将深入探讨代码风格规范的重要性,并提供一系列实用的建议和最佳实践。
代码风格规范的重要性
提升可读性
代码的可读性是代码风格规范的首要目标。一致的代码风格使得代码更容易理解和维护。以下是一些提升代码可读性的关键点:
- 命名规范:变量、函数和类名应具有描述性,遵循驼峰命名法或下划线命名法。
- 缩进和空格:使用一致的缩进和空格可以使得代码结构更加清晰。
- 注释:合理的注释可以帮助他人理解代码的意图和功能。
促进团队协作
一致的代码风格有助于团队成员之间的沟通和协作。以下是一些促进团队协作的关键点:
- 统一标准:制定并遵守团队统一的代码风格规范。
- 代码审查:通过代码审查,团队成员可以互相学习和改进。
- 自动化工具:使用代码格式化工具和静态代码分析工具来确保代码风格的一致性。
提高可维护性
良好的代码风格可以提高代码的可维护性,以下是一些关键点:
- 模块化:将代码分解为小的、可重用的模块。
- 重用性:编写可重用的代码片段和函数。
- 错误处理:合理处理错误和异常。
实用建议和最佳实践
命名规范
- 变量名:使用小写字母,单词之间用下划线分隔,如
user_id。 - 函数名:使用动词,描述函数的功能,如
getUserById。 - 类名:使用大驼峰命名法,如
User。
缩进和空格
- 使用四个空格进行缩进,而不是制表符。
- 在操作符前后添加空格,如
x = 1 + 2。 - 在大括号内添加空行,以分隔不同的代码块。
注释
- 在代码的关键部分添加注释,解释代码的功能和目的。
- 避免冗余注释,如
// this is a comment。 - 使用多行注释来描述较长的代码块。
自动化工具
- 使用代码格式化工具,如
autopep8(Python)和clang-format(C/C++)。 - 使用静态代码分析工具,如
pylint(Python)和ESLint(JavaScript)。
代码审查
- 定期进行代码审查,以确保代码质量。
- 使用代码审查工具,如
ReviewBoard和GitLab CI/CD。
总结
掌握代码风格规范是每位程序员必备的技能。通过遵循上述建议和最佳实践,您可以提升编程效率,促进团队协作,并提高代码的可维护性。在码海迷局中,良好的代码风格是破解迷局的钥匙。
